India’s factory activity expanded at the slowest pace in five months in September but remained solid, with strong demand driving business confidence to its highest level this year, despite increased inflationary pressures, a private survey showed.
The Manufacturing Purchasing Managers’ Index, compiled by S&P Global, fell to 57.5 last month from 58.6 in August, missing the Reuters poll forecast for 58.1.
That marked the 27th straight month of the index being above the 50-mark separating expansion from contraction.
“India’s manufacturing industry showed mild signs of a slowdown in September, primarily due to a softer increase in new orders which tempered production growth,” said Pollyanna De Lima, economics associate director at S&P Global Market Intelligence.
“Nevertheless, both demand and output saw significant upticks, and firms also noted gains in new business from clients across Asia, Europe, North America and the Middle East.”
New orders and output rose sharply despite the sub-indexes easing from August, driven by both domestic and foreign demand. International demand grew for the 18th month in a row.
In India, which accounts for the bulk of South Asia region, growth is expected to remain robust at 6.3 per cent in 2023-24, India Development Update of the World Bank said.
On inflation, the report said, it is expected to decrease gradually as food prices normalize and government measures help increase the supply of key commodities.

The Karnataka Government on Saturday filed a review solicitation before the Cauvery Water Management Authority( CWMA) expressing its incapability to release water to Tamil Nadu and sought authorization to apply the Mekedatu balancing force design in the State. The CWMA had upheld the Cauvery Water Regulation Commission’s direction to the State to release 3,000 cusecs of water daily till October 15. attesting that the State had filed the review solicitation, Chief Minister Siddaramaiah told journalists that the government would approach the Supreme Court after reviewing the situation.
The government will take action as per the suggestions given by the former judges of the apex court and other legal experts. On Friday, Siddaramaiah and Deputy Chief Minister Shivakumar held a meeting with the former judges of the Supreme Court and legal experts on the disagreement over the sharing of Cauvery water. In a significant move, in the review solicitation, the government sought authorization for the proposed Mekedatu design with a storehouse capacity of 67 tmcft. The government has been contending that this design will help Karnataka store water for drinking and power generation purposes. It’ll also help Tamil Nadu in times of torture.
Mekedatu is in Kanakapura taluk, around 100 km from Bengaluru. The proposed force will be located around 50 km from the gauging station at Biligundlu in Tamil Nadu near the Karnataka border. TN believes that the force, just across the border, is an interference to the free inflow of fat Cauvery water from Karnataka.
